Our projects on the ground

We follow in our founder St Ignatius’s footsteps by working “where the need is greatest”

Myanmar

Through various education courses, the Jesuits are supporting communities in Myanmar who have been affected by the brutal military regime there.

Madagascar

The Arrupe Centre is working to raise awareness about the environmental crisis in Madagascar, a country where around 90 per cent of the flora and fauna is unique.

India

Lok Manch is a Jesuit network dedicated to protecting the rights of marginalised people in India. Their advocacy is helping to secure land rights and livelihoods for some of India’s poorest people.

South Sudan

In one of the poorest countries in the world, the Jesuits are working to build up local schools, train local women in sustainable farming techniques and minister to some of the millions of Christians.
